DETAILED DESCRIPTION OF THE INVENTION The present invention relates to an electric razor blade, and an object of the present invention is to obtain an electric razor blade that is inexpensive and of stable quality.

FIG. 1 shows a conventional example of such an electric razor blade.

In the figure, the inner cutter 1 is composed of an arcuate inner cutter blade 2 and a base 3 that holds the inner cutter blade 2 parallel to each other and at regular intervals.

The outer cutter 4 is formed by bending a thin plate into a chevron shape, and has a large number of hair introduction holes 5 formed therein.

The inner cutter 1 is reciprocated by a driver 6 continuously driven by, for example, a motor, slides into contact with the outer cutter 4, and cuts the hair that has entered inward through the hair introduction hole 5.

The inner cutter 1 of such a conventional electric razor blade has the drawback that it is difficult to assemble a large number of independent inner cutter blades 2 and maintain them at regular intervals.

For example, when inserting the inner blade 2 at the same time as molding the plastic base 3 to form the inner cutter 1 by so-called insert molding, the dimensional accuracy of the inner blade 2 inserted into the insert molding mold is strongly required. In addition, it is difficult to insert a large number of inner cutter blades 2 into a mold, and since each inner cutter blade 2 is independent, the inner cutter 2 after completion is likely to warp in the longitudinal direction and crack. The inner blade 11 is formed into a continuous corrugated long plate made of, for example, a steel plate, and has a blade portion 11a hardened by quenching so as to withstand sliding wear at one end in the width direction of the long plate.

The base 12 is made of a synthetic resin material, and is used to fix the end portion of the inner blade 11 opposite to the blade portion 11a and hold the blade portions 11a of the inner blade 11 at a constant interval.

That is, the slits 13 are formed in the two opposing arms of the base 12.
are arranged at regular intervals and in a staggered manner, and when the wave-shaped curved portions 11b of the inner blades 11 are sequentially fitted and locked into the slits 13, the inner blades 11 are alternately tilted in opposite directions to the base 12. Fixed.

As described above, the inner cutter 10 is constituted by the inner cutter blade 11 and the base 12, and is reciprocated by a driver that engages with the base 12 as in the conventional example.

As described above, the electric razor blade of the present invention has an inner blade that is formed into a long continuous waveform and has a cutting portion at one end in the width direction of the long plate, and a slit that fixes the waveform curved portion of the inner blade in a staggered manner. It is composed of an inner cutter consisting of a base arranged on the inner cutter, and an outer cutter with which the blade portion of the inner cutter comes into sliding contact, and is not composed of a large number of independent inner cutter blades. Since the inner cutter blades are continuous to each other, only one inner cutter blade needs to be handled when assembling the inner cutter, improving work efficiency and making the inner cutter more rigid than conventional examples. This has the effect of reducing warpage in the longitudinal direction compared to conventional models.Furthermore, the inner blades are alternately tilted and fixed to slits provided in the base, so you can stroke your beard with the inner blades. At the same time, the elasticity of the wave-shaped curved part increases the force of the beard elastically, allowing the inner blade to cut sharply. By suppressing the increase in load when cutting the beard, it prevents the beard from being pulled and reduces power consumption. This has the effect of making it possible to measure the inner cutter blade, and also has the effect that the inner cutter blade can be fixed to the base simply by fitting the inner cutter blade into the slit of the base, making it easier to fix. .
